New Hampshire Workers Compensation First Report of Injury Once you fill out the form, you can: Fax it to: 603-271-6149. Mail it to: Workers Compensation Division, NH Department of Labor, 95 Pleasant St., Concord, NH 03301. Email it to: WorkersComp@dol.nh.gov.

Statutes of Limitation for Injured Employees The injured worker has two (2) years from the date of injury to notify the employer of his injury in order to make a claim for benefits.

While New Hampshire workers compensation law prohibits you from suing your employer, it does not prohibit you from filing a third-party personal injury lawsuit.
Independent contractors, consultants, and freelancers are generally not covered by workers compensation. These workers are classified as exempt through a 1099 form and pay for their own income tax. This typically means they cannot receive workers compensation.

Injuries or illnesses are not considered work-related if they occur while the employee is on a personal detour from a reasonably direct route of travel (e.g., has taken a side trip for personal reasons).
Typically, there are four basic eligibility requirements for workers comp benefits: You must be an employee. Your employer must carry workers comp insurance. You must have a work-related injury or illness. You must meet your states deadlines for reporting the injury and filing a workers comp claim.
